Drowning Louisville Kentucky in Louisville, Kentucky: A water rescue at Floyds Fork in Broad Run Park near Bardstown Road in Louisville, Kentucky, turned into a recovery mission after a man in his 20s went under the water on Sunday, June 28, 2026, and never resurfaced. Two other people were successfully rescued. Fern Creek Fire Department said the missing man was found deceased Monday afternoon around 4 p.m. Officials said fast-moving water from weekend flooding and debris likely contributed to the incident.
